Index: third_party/WebKit/Source/core/fetch/ResourceLoader.h |
diff --git a/third_party/WebKit/Source/core/fetch/ResourceLoader.h b/third_party/WebKit/Source/core/fetch/ResourceLoader.h |
index 734da2af12fed86c5880c5c8caf9825da99d1766..320c896a8e68f35be43f7d2469ba7dda0077ac80 100644 |
--- a/third_party/WebKit/Source/core/fetch/ResourceLoader.h |
+++ b/third_party/WebKit/Source/core/fetch/ResourceLoader.h |
@@ -61,7 +61,7 @@ public: |
void cancel(const ResourceError&); |
void cancelIfNotFinishing(); |
- Resource* cachedResource() { return m_resource; } |
+ Resource* cachedResource() { return m_resource.get(); } |
const ResourceRequest& originalRequest() const { return m_originalRequest; } |
void setDefersLoading(bool); |
@@ -134,7 +134,7 @@ private: |
ConnectionStateFailed, |
}; |
- RawPtrWillBeMember<Resource> m_resource; |
+ RefPtrWillBeMember<Resource> m_resource; |
ResourceLoaderState m_state; |
// Used for sanity checking to make sure we don't experience illegal state |